public class java.awt.GridBagConstraints implements java.lang.Cloneable, java.io.Serializable
minor version: 0
major version: 59
flags: flags: (0x0021) ACC_PUBLIC, ACC_SUPER
this_class: java.awt.GridBagConstraints
super_class: java.lang.Object
{
public static final int RELATIVE;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: -1
public static final int REMAINDER;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 0
public static final int NONE;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 0
public static final int BOTH;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 1
public static final int HORIZONTAL;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 2
public static final int VERTICAL;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 3
public static final int CENTER;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 10
public static final int NORTH;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 11
public static final int NORTHEAST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 12
public static final int EAST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 13
public static final int SOUTHEAST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 14
public static final int SOUTH;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 15
public static final int SOUTHWEST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 16
public static final int WEST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 17
public static final int NORTHWEST;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 18
public static final int PAGE_START;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 19
public static final int PAGE_END;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 20
public static final int LINE_START;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 21
public static final int LINE_END;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 22
public static final int FIRST_LINE_START;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 23
public static final int FIRST_LINE_END;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 24
public static final int LAST_LINE_START;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 25
public static final int LAST_LINE_END;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 26
public static final int BASELINE;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 256
public static final int BASELINE_LEADING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 512
public static final int BASELINE_TRAILING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 768
public static final int ABOVE_BASELINE;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 1024
public static final int ABOVE_BASELINE_LEADING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 1280
public static final int ABOVE_BASELINE_TRAILING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 1536
public static final int BELOW_BASELINE;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 1792
public static final int BELOW_BASELINE_LEADING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 2048
public static final int BELOW_BASELINE_TRAILING;
descriptor: I
flags: (0x0019) ACC_PUBLIC, ACC_STATIC, ACC_FINAL
ConstantValue: 2304
public int gridx;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public int gridy;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public int gridwidth;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public int gridheight;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public double weightx;
descriptor: D
flags: (0x0001) ACC_PUBLIC
public double weighty;
descriptor: D
flags: (0x0001) ACC_PUBLIC
public int anchor;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public int fill;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public java.awt.Insets insets;
descriptor: Ljava/awt/Insets;
flags: (0x0001) ACC_PUBLIC
public int ipadx;
descriptor: I
flags: (0x0001) ACC_PUBLIC
public int ipady;
descriptor: I
flags: (0x0001) ACC_PUBLIC
int tempX;
descriptor: I
flags: (0x0000)
int tempY;
descriptor: I
flags: (0x0000)
int tempWidth;
descriptor: I
flags: (0x0000)
int tempHeight;
descriptor: I
flags: (0x0000)
int minWidth;
descriptor: I
flags: (0x0000)
int minHeight;
descriptor: I
flags: (0x0000)
transient int ascent;
descriptor: I
flags: (0x0080) ACC_TRANSIENT
transient int descent;
descriptor: I
flags: (0x0080) ACC_TRANSIENT
transient java.awt.Component$BaselineResizeBehavior baselineResizeBehavior;
descriptor: Ljava/awt/Component$BaselineResizeBehavior;
flags: (0x0080) ACC_TRANSIENT
transient int centerPadding;
descriptor: I
flags: (0x0080) ACC_TRANSIENT
transient int centerOffset;
descriptor: I
flags: (0x0080) ACC_TRANSIENT
private static final long serialVersionUID;
descriptor: J
flags: (0x001a) ACC_PRIVATE, ACC_STATIC, ACC_FINAL
ConstantValue: -1000070633030801713
public void <init>();
descriptor: ()V
flags: (0x0001) ACC_PUBLIC
Code:
stack=7, locals=1, args_size=1
start local 0 0: aload 0
invokespecial java.lang.Object.<init>:()V
1: aload 0
iconst_m1
putfield java.awt.GridBagConstraints.gridx:I
2: aload 0
iconst_m1
putfield java.awt.GridBagConstraints.gridy:I
3: aload 0
iconst_1
putfield java.awt.GridBagConstraints.gridwidth:I
4: aload 0
iconst_1
putfield java.awt.GridBagConstraints.gridheight:I
5: aload 0
dconst_0
putfield java.awt.GridBagConstraints.weightx:D
6: aload 0
dconst_0
putfield java.awt.GridBagConstraints.weighty:D
7: aload 0
bipush 10
putfield java.awt.GridBagConstraints.anchor:I
8: aload 0
iconst_0
putfield java.awt.GridBagConstraints.fill:I
9: aload 0
new java.awt.Insets
dup
iconst_0
iconst_0
iconst_0
iconst_0
invokespecial java.awt.Insets.<init>:(IIII)V
putfield java.awt.GridBagConstraints.insets:Ljava/awt/Insets;
10: aload 0
iconst_0
putfield java.awt.GridBagConstraints.ipadx:I
11: aload 0
iconst_0
putfield java.awt.GridBagConstraints.ipady:I
12: return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 13 0 this Ljava/awt/GridBagConstraints;
public void <init>(int, int, int, int, double, double, int, int, java.awt.Insets, int, int);
descriptor: (IIIIDDIILjava/awt/Insets;II)V
flags: (0x0001) ACC_PUBLIC
Code:
stack=3, locals=14, args_size=12
start local 0 start local 1 start local 2 start local 3 start local 4 start local 5 start local 7 start local 9 start local 10 start local 11 start local 12 start local 13 0: aload 0
invokespecial java.lang.Object.<init>:()V
1: aload 0
iload 1
putfield java.awt.GridBagConstraints.gridx:I
2: aload 0
iload 2
putfield java.awt.GridBagConstraints.gridy:I
3: aload 0
iload 3
putfield java.awt.GridBagConstraints.gridwidth:I
4: aload 0
iload 4
putfield java.awt.GridBagConstraints.gridheight:I
5: aload 0
iload 10
putfield java.awt.GridBagConstraints.fill:I
6: aload 0
iload 12
putfield java.awt.GridBagConstraints.ipadx:I
7: aload 0
iload 13
putfield java.awt.GridBagConstraints.ipady:I
8: aload 0
aload 11
putfield java.awt.GridBagConstraints.insets:Ljava/awt/Insets;
9: aload 0
iload 9
putfield java.awt.GridBagConstraints.anchor:I
10: aload 0
dload 5
putfield java.awt.GridBagConstraints.weightx:D
11: aload 0
dload 7
putfield java.awt.GridBagConstraints.weighty:D
12: return
end local 13 end local 12 end local 11 end local 10 end local 9 end local 7 end local 5 end local 4 end local 3 end local 2 end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 13 0 this Ljava/awt/GridBagConstraints;
0 13 1 gridx I
0 13 2 gridy I
0 13 3 gridwidth I
0 13 4 gridheight I
0 13 5 weightx D
0 13 7 weighty D
0 13 9 anchor I
0 13 10 fill I
0 13 11 insets Ljava/awt/Insets;
0 13 12 ipadx I
0 13 13 ipady I
MethodParameters:
Name Flags
gridx
gridy
gridwidth
gridheight
weightx
weighty
anchor
fill
insets
ipadx
ipady
public java.lang.Object clone();
descriptor: ()Ljava/lang/Object;
flags: (0x0001) ACC_PUBLIC
Code:
stack=3, locals=2, args_size=1
start local 0 0: aload 0
invokespecial java.lang.Object.clone:()Ljava/lang/Object;
checkcast java.awt.GridBagConstraints
astore 1
start local 1 1: aload 1
aload 0
getfield java.awt.GridBagConstraints.insets:Ljava/awt/Insets;
invokevirtual java.awt.Insets.clone:()Ljava/lang/Object;
checkcast java.awt.Insets
putfield java.awt.GridBagConstraints.insets:Ljava/awt/Insets;
2: aload 1
3: areturn
end local 1 4: StackMap locals:
StackMap stack: java.lang.CloneNotSupportedException
astore 1
start local 1 5: new java.lang.InternalError
dup
aload 1
invokespecial java.lang.InternalError.<init>:(Ljava/lang/Throwable;)V
athrow
end local 1 end local 0 LocalVariableTable:
Start End Slot Name Signature
0 6 0 this Ljava/awt/GridBagConstraints;
1 4 1 c Ljava/awt/GridBagConstraints;
5 6 1 e Ljava/lang/CloneNotSupportedException;
Exception table:
from to target type
0 3 4 Class java.lang.CloneNotSupportedException
boolean isVerticallyResizable();
descriptor: ()Z
flags: (0x0000)
Code:
stack=2, locals=1, args_size=1
start local 0 0: aload 0
getfield java.awt.GridBagConstraints.fill:I
iconst_1
if_icmpeq 1
aload 0
getfield java.awt.GridBagConstraints.fill:I
iconst_3
if_icmpeq 1
iconst_0
ireturn
StackMap locals:
StackMap stack:
1: iconst_1
iretur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 2 0 this Ljava/awt/GridBagConstraints;
}
SourceFile: "GridBagConstraints.java"
InnerClasses:
public final BaselineResizeBehavior = java.awt.Component$BaselineResizeBehavior of java.awt.Component